PORTLAND, Ore. (July 8, 2019) – The Portland Trail Blazers have acquired the rights to forward/center Bojan Dubljevic in a sign-and-trade agreement that sends Jake Layman to Minnesota, it was announced today by president of basketball operations Neil Olshey.
As a part of the trade, Portland will receive a traded player exception. The Trail Blazers will have one year to use the traded player exception, which is created when a team’s outgoing salaries exceed the salaries they receive back in a trade.
Dubljevic (6-9, 242), 27, was selected with the 59th overall pick in the second round of the 2013 NBA Draft.
